Address 138.95472148 DCR

DsfMypJKCuypvDznPp6VwAEiEAfKhSArqLH

Confirmed

Total Received138.95472148 DCR
Total Sent0 DCR
Final Balance138.95472148 DCR
No. Transactions1

Transactions

No Inputs (Newly Generated Coins)
DsfMypJKCuypvDznPp6VwAEiEAfKhSArqLH0.04678522 DCR ×
DsfMypJKCuypvDznPp6VwAEiEAfKhSArqLH138.90793626 DCR ×
DsVH88UF6qH9oj7YNUPeoo6cnLmEBvBeReb7.41880493 DCR
Fee: 0 DCR
467578 Confirmations146.37352641 DCR